Auto Volume

Each broadcasting station has its own signal conditions, and so it is not easy for you to adjust the volume every time the channel is changed. This feature lets you automatically adjust the volume of the desired channel by lowering the sound output when the modulation signal is high or by raising the sound output when the modulation signal is low.

Turbo Sound

This feature suitably emphasizes both higher and lower bands of sound (and includes other effects).

You can enjoy more magnificent and dynamic sound when watching music, movie, or other channels.

Pseudo Stereo / Dolby Virtual

Pseudo stereo feature converts a monaural sound signal into two identical left and right channels.

Once the Pseudo Stereo or Dolby Virtual is set to On or Off, these settings apply to the sound effects such as

Standard, Music, Movie, and Speech(SVE).

1Press the MENU () button.

Result: The main menu is displayed.

2Press the or button to select Sound.

Result: The options available in the Sound group are displayed.

3Press the ENTER () button.

4Select the required option (Auto Volume, Dolby Virtual,

Turbo Sound or Pseudo Stereo) by pressing the or button.

You can select the turbo sound feature simply by pressing the TURBO button.

5To activate each feature, select On by pressing the œ or button.

6When you have finished, press the EXIT ( ) button to exit.
